QUESTION:

Problem 78HP

Do Problem 2.77 for R-410a.

Problem 2.77

Assume we have three states of saturated vapor R-134a at +40°C, 0°C, and −40°C. Calculate the specific volume at the set of temperatures and corresponding saturated pressure assuming ideal gas behavior. Find the percent relative error = 100(v − vg)/vg with vg from the saturated R-134a table.
